520 _aThis study was conducted to evaluate clinically and radiographically the effect of low intensity laser after surgical gingivectomy and gingivoplasty on healing of tissues as well as bone density. The cases were divided into two groups: control group and laser group (subjected to four sessions of Diode laser 908nm). We conclude that LILT provided an easy as well as an efficient method for accelerating bone deposition and increasing bone density as well as better healing of soft tissues
